🔍 🚨 Mudlarks and other searchers! This brilliant new project is mapping the distribution of post-medieval German stoneware vessels - so-called Bartmann or Bellarmine jugs - around the world 🌎 . Now YOU can help by adding your finds to the database 👇.
Delighted to announce the project website for #BartmannGoesGlobal an Anglo-German collaboration focused on the ubiquitous Rhenish stoneware #Bartmann #Bellarmine jug. Found on archaeological sites or shipwrecks off Western Australia there’s no escaping these German lovelies. 🧵
